
.bridgeallcss {
	FONT-FAMILY:Arial,Helvetica,sans-serif;
}

.HeaderBar
{
  border-bottom: solid 1px black;
}

.Footer 
{
  background-color: Lime;
}

td.heading
{
  font-weight: bold;
  FONT-FAMILY:Arial,Helvetica,sans-serif;
  font-variant: small-caps;
  font-size: larger;
  border-top: black 1px solid;
}

td.colhead
{
  FONT-FAMILY:Arial,Helvetica,sans-serif;
 /* border-bottom: black 1px solid; */
  font-weight: bold;
}

td.item
{
  FONT-FAMILY:Arial,Helvetica,sans-serif;
}

tr.ItemRowGroupHead td
{
  color:Black;
  font-size:7pt;
  font-weight:bold;
  text-align:center;
}

tr.ItemRowHead td
{
  color:Black;
  font-size:7pt;
  background-color:Silver;
}

td.ItemRowHeadLinks
{
  font-size:7pt;
  background-color:white;
}

tr.ItemRow td 
{
  font-size:7pt;
  color:Gray;
}

/*
 * Collapsible regions
 */
  .initial { background-color: #DDDDDD; color:#000000 }
  .normal { background-color: #fff; }
  .highlight { background-color: #DDDDDD; color:#fff; }
  .collapseheader {font-weight:bold; width:98%;padding:5px; background-color:#F2F2F2;cursor:pointer;min-height: 1.4em; border: 1px solid #D0D0D0;}
  div.heading { font-weight:bold; }
